Y&r Oilfield Services Inc is an active carrier based out of Odessa, Texas. Y&r Oilfield Services Inc operates under USDOT number 2564672. Y&r Oilfield Services Inc has 4 tractors and employs 6 drivers. Y&r Oilfield Services Inc is authorized to operate Intrastate Non-Hazmat cargo.